Navicat 中复制数据库到另一个数据库
简介
Navicat 是一个功能强大的数据库管理和开发工具,它可以轻松地将数据库从一个服务器复制到另一个服务器。
1. 连接到源数据库
在 Navicat 中,连接到源数据库。
右键单击数据库名称,然后选择 "复制数据库"。
2. 选择目标数据库
在 "复制数据库" 对话框中,选择 "目标服务器" 和 "目标数据库"。
您可以选择一个现有的数据库或创建一个新数据库。
3. 选择复制选项
在 "复制选项" 部分,选择要复制哪些对象(例如表、视图、存储过程等)。
您还可以选择是否复制数据、触发器和事件。
4. 配置高级选项(可选)
在 "高级选项" 部分,您可以配置以下设置:
复制模式(完整、增量或差异)
过滤条件
日志选项
5. 开始复制
单击 "开始" 按钮以启动复制过程。
复制状态将在 "复制历史记录" 选项卡中显示。
6. 验证复制
复制完成后,连接到目标数据库并验证复制的数据的准确性和完整性。
详细说明
复制模式
完整复制:
将源数据库中所有对象和数据完全复制到目标数据库。
增量复制:
仅复制自上次复制以来已更改的对象和数据。
差异复制:
仅复制源数据库和目标数据库之间存在差异的对象和数据。
过滤条件
您可以使用过滤条件来指定哪些表或数据要复制。例如,您可以过滤仅复制特定方案或日期范围内的表。
日志选项
您可以选择将复制过程记录到日志文件中。这有助于调试任何问题。
提示
确保您有权限在源数据库和目标数据库上执行复制操作。
如果目标数据库不存在,Navicat 将自动创建它。
复杂复制任务可能需要一段时间才能完成。
定期备份数据库以防止数据丢失。
**Navicat 中复制数据库到另一个数据库****简介**Navicat 是一个功能强大的数据库管理和开发工具,它可以轻松地将数据库从一个服务器复制到另一个服务器。**1. 连接到源数据库*** 在 Navicat 中,连接到源数据库。 * 右键单击数据库名称,然后选择 "复制数据库"。**2. 选择目标数据库*** 在 "复制数据库" 对话框中,选择 "目标服务器" 和 "目标数据库"。 * 您可以选择一个现有的数据库或创建一个新数据库。**3. 选择复制选项*** 在 "复制选项" 部分,选择要复制哪些对象(例如表、视图、存储过程等)。 * 您还可以选择是否复制数据、触发器和事件。**4. 配置高级选项(可选)*** 在 "高级选项" 部分,您可以配置以下设置:* 复制模式(完整、增量或差异)* 过滤条件* 日志选项**5. 开始复制*** 单击 "开始" 按钮以启动复制过程。 * 复制状态将在 "复制历史记录" 选项卡中显示。**6. 验证复制*** 复制完成后,连接到目标数据库并验证复制的数据的准确性和完整性。**详细说明****复制模式*** **完整复制:**将源数据库中所有对象和数据完全复制到目标数据库。 * **增量复制:**仅复制自上次复制以来已更改的对象和数据。 * **差异复制:**仅复制源数据库和目标数据库之间存在差异的对象和数据。**过滤条件**您可以使用过滤条件来指定哪些表或数据要复制。例如,您可以过滤仅复制特定方案或日期范围内的表。**日志选项**您可以选择将复制过程记录到日志文件中。这有助于调试任何问题。**提示*** 确保您有权限在源数据库和目标数据库上执行复制操作。 * 如果目标数据库不存在,Navicat 将自动创建它。 * 复杂复制任务可能需要一段时间才能完成。 * 定期备份数据库以防止数据丢失。